USA Today Pitched “Anti-Asian Hate” Angle to Mass Shooting Long After They Knew Shooter Was Asian Himself

USA Today Reports state that 10 people were killed in the shooting at Monterey Park, Calif. “revived the fears and trauma” This is “anti-Asian hate” Los Angeles Asian community

Two small problems remain in the story. The Vietnamese killer was responsible for the murder, and USA Today It knew before the story was published.

72-year-old Huu Can Tran’s murderous spree began in Monterey Park late Saturday night at the Chinese-owned Star Ballroom Dance Studio, continued at the Lai Lai Ballroom in Alhambra shortly afterward, and ended midday on Sunday with Tran’s suicide.

Tran’s face had been plastered everywhere as the suspect hours before a SWAT team had surrounded his white van and discovered his dead body around 1 p.m. on Sunday. Nevertheless, USA Today I went with the “fears and trauma” This is “anti-Asian hate” Story hours after Tran was ID’d by the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department As the suspect.

“The incident,” Reporters Jordan Mendoza, Marc Ramirez and Orlando Mayorquin wrote inexplicably. “has revived the fears and trauma brought on by a wave of hate incidents and tragedies that have struck the community over the last few years.”

You can’t blame the reporters for going with what scared victims experienced in the moment, but hours after the shooter had been positively identified as Asian, you can certainly blame the editors for continuing to frame the story with a demonstrably false narrative.

Then it gets worse. This is the third paragraph.

“Even if we cannot be sure an attack was racial in intent, it nonetheless can be racial in effect,” Frank Wu, president of Queens College City University of New York said this before the attacker could be identified.

We don’t know what Wu might have said after the attacker was identified, because USA Today didn’t bother to find out or, if they did, didn’t bother to report it.
